1953 Austin A 40 vs. 2011 Peugeot 3008
To start off, 2011 Peugeot 3008 is newer by 58 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1953 Austin A 40.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1953 Austin A 40 would be higher. At 1,997 cc (4 cylinders), 2011 Peugeot 3008 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Peugeot 3008 (161 HP @ 3750 RPM) has 120 more horse power than 1953 Austin A 40. (41 HP @ 4300 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Peugeot 3008 should accelerate faster than 1953 Austin A 40.
Because 2011 Peugeot 3008 is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1953 Austin A 40.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Peugeot 3008 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Peugeot 3008 (340 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 256 more torque (in Nm) than 1953 Austin A 40. (84 Nm @ 2200 RPM). This means 2011 Peugeot 3008 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1953 Austin A 40.
